Recently changed pharmacies. The old pharmacy dispensed in the manufacture bottle relabled with my script info. The dosage is 50 mg. The old script the pills are oval green color, with markings Side 1: 93 and side 2: 7365. The new pharmacy dispensed in a regular perscription bottle. The new pills are white, oblong with markings Side 1: P22 and side 2: LU. I questioned the difference with the pharmacy and they assured me it was correct. However I still have a concern. ## Yes, the tablets you received do contain 50mgs of Losartan, they are just manufactured by a different company, in this case Lupin Pharmaceuticals, while the ones you were getting at your old pharmacy with the 93 imprint were manufactured by Teva. Most pharmacies don't dispense in the original manufacturers bottles, b...
Is this a lactase enzyme tablet? ## Just to confirm, The white oval pill in question marked "RP 144" is reportedly identified as an over-the-counter Lactase enzyme for treating lactose intolerance. For verification, the manufacturer is Raritan Pharmaceuticals (hence the "RP"). Unfortunately, Raritan Pharmaceuticals does not list products on their webpage.
